Analyzing Team Needs and Financial Capabilities
Alright, let's get into the nitty-gritty of analyzing the teams that might be in the running. To understand the free agency odds, we need to assess both their needs and their financial capabilities. It's a balancing act. You can't just throw money at a problem; you need to have a clear need for the player and the financial flexibility to make it happen.
First, we need to look at the team's current roster. What positions are they lacking? Do they need a first baseman/DH? Are they set at those positions? If there's a clear vacancy, that increases their chances of pursuing Guerrero Jr. If they already have a solid player in place, the need is less urgent. Next, we need to consider the team's payroll situation. Do they have room under the luxury tax threshold? Can they afford a long-term, high-value contract? Some teams are willing to exceed the threshold, but that comes with penalties. Financial flexibility is crucial. Teams with more wiggle room in their budget are more likely to make a competitive offer. The ownership's willingness to spend is also key. Some owners are more willing to invest in the team than others. This isn't just about the current year. It's about a long-term strategy. Is the team building for the future? Or are they trying to win now?
The team's recent performance also plays a role. Are they a contender? Or are they rebuilding? Contending teams have a greater incentive to add a player like Guerrero Jr. to push them over the top. Rebuilding teams might see him as a cornerstone for the future, but they may be less willing to make a splash in free agency. In short, the teams that have a clear need, financial flexibility, and a winning mindset will have the best odds.
